Description
While there are many texts available that describe renal medical and nursing procedures, there are few aimed at the technologists who directly support the renal care system. Covering many of the fundamental principles and practices of renal care, Foundations in Renal Technology supplies an introduction to renal science and technology that all renal technologists must acquire. Organized in a format that allows easy access, this book supplies the technical members of the renal healthcare team with just the right amount of information to gain a more complete overview of renal care.
